
要在Excel表格中进行隔行筛选,可以使用条件格式、辅助列和筛选功能等多种方法。常用的方法包括使用公式在辅助列中标记每隔一行的数据、利用条件格式进行高亮显示、最后通过筛选功能来筛选标记好的数据。下面详细介绍其中一种方法——使用辅助列和筛选功能。
一、使用辅助列标记
在Excel表格中添加一个辅助列,通过公式标记每隔一行的数据。假设数据在A列,从A1单元格开始:
- 在B列添加辅助列的标题,例如“标记”。
- 在B2单元格输入公式
=MOD(ROW(A2),2)。 - 向下拖动填充句柄以应用公式到其他单元格。
二、筛选标记行
- 选择数据范围(包括辅助列)。
- 点击“数据”选项卡,然后选择“筛选”。
- 点击辅助列标题旁边的筛选箭头,选择要筛选的值(例如,0或1)。
三、删除标记行
- 筛选出所需的标记行后,可以复制筛选出的数据到新的工作表或区域。
通过这种方法,可以轻松地对Excel表格中的数据进行隔行筛选。接下来,我们将深入探讨每一个步骤,提供更加详细的指导和示例。
一、使用辅助列标记
在这个部分,我们将详细讨论如何使用辅助列来标记每隔一行的数据。
1. 添加辅助列
首先,我们需要在数据表格中添加一个辅助列。这一列将用于存放公式的结果,从而帮助我们标记每隔一行的数据。
- 步骤:
- 打开你的Excel工作表。
- 在数据区域的右侧添加一个新列,并为其命名,例如“标记”。
2. 使用公式标记
在辅助列中使用公式 =MOD(ROW(A2),2)。这个公式的作用是通过行号来确定当前行是奇数行还是偶数行。如果行号除以2的余数是0,则说明是偶数行;如果余数是1,则说明是奇数行。
- 步骤:
- 在辅助列的第一个数据单元格(例如B2)输入公式
=MOD(ROW(A2),2)。 - 按Enter键确认公式。
- 使用填充句柄向下拖动,应用公式到其他单元格。
- 在辅助列的第一个数据单元格(例如B2)输入公式
这种方法的优点是简单且直观,适用于任何版本的Excel。
二、筛选标记行
在标记好每隔一行的数据之后,我们可以使用Excel的筛选功能来选择这些行。
1. 选择数据范围
选择数据范围(包括辅助列)是筛选的前提条件。确保所有数据和辅助列都在选择范围内。
- 步骤:
- 点击并拖动鼠标选择整个数据区域和辅助列。
2. 添加筛选功能
通过点击“数据”选项卡,选择“筛选”功能,Excel会在每个列标题旁边添加一个筛选箭头。
- 步骤:
- 在Excel的菜单栏中,点击“数据”选项卡。
- 点击“筛选”按钮,列标题旁边将出现筛选箭头。
3. 使用筛选功能
点击辅助列标题旁边的筛选箭头,选择要筛选的值。例如,如果你想筛选出奇数行,可以选择1;如果想筛选出偶数行,可以选择0。
- 步骤:
- 点击辅助列标题旁边的筛选箭头。
- 在下拉菜单中选择要筛选的值(例如,选择1来筛选奇数行)。
通过这些步骤,你可以轻松筛选出每隔一行的数据。
三、删除标记行
在筛选出所需的标记行后,你可能需要将这些行复制到新的工作表或区域,以便进一步处理。
1. 复制筛选出的数据
当筛选功能激活时,只显示符合条件的行。你可以选择这些行并将其复制到新的位置。
- 步骤:
- 点击并拖动鼠标选择筛选出的数据行。
- 按Ctrl+C复制这些行。
2. 粘贴到新工作表或区域
打开一个新的工作表或找到一个空白区域,然后将复制的数据粘贴进去。
- 步骤:
- 打开一个新工作表或找到一个空白区域。
- 按Ctrl+V粘贴复制的数据。
这种方法不仅简便易用,而且非常灵活,适用于各种数据处理需求。
四、其他方法
除了上述方法外,还有其他几种方法可以实现隔行筛选,包括使用条件格式和VBA宏。
1. 使用条件格式
条件格式可以高亮显示每隔一行的数据,从而帮助你视觉上识别和筛选这些行。
- 步骤:
- 选择数据区域。
- 点击“开始”选项卡,选择“条件格式”。
- 选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”。
- 输入公式
=MOD(ROW(),2)=1高亮奇数行,或者=MOD(ROW(),2)=0高亮偶数行。
2. 使用VBA宏
对于高级用户,可以编写VBA宏来自动化隔行筛选的过程。
- 步骤:
- 打开Excel的VBA编辑器(按Alt+F11)。
- 插入一个新模块,输入VBA代码实现隔行筛选。
- 运行宏自动筛选数据。
通过这些方法,你可以根据具体需求选择最适合的方案进行隔行筛选。
五、实际应用场景
了解如何在实际应用中使用这些方法可以帮助你更好地掌握技能。以下是几个常见的实际应用场景:
1. 数据分析
在数据分析过程中,隔行筛选可以帮助你快速挑选出特定行进行进一步分析。例如,你可以隔行筛选出每隔一天的销售数据,以便进行趋势分析。
2. 数据清理
在数据清理过程中,隔行筛选可以帮助你快速识别和删除不需要的数据行。例如,你可以隔行筛选出重复数据行,然后删除这些行以保持数据的整洁。
3. 报告生成
在生成报告时,隔行筛选可以帮助你快速选择需要的数据行,从而生成更精确和有针对性的报告。例如,你可以隔行筛选出每隔一小时的数据行,以便生成每小时的报告。
通过掌握这些方法和应用场景,你将能够更加灵活和高效地处理Excel表格中的数据。
六、常见问题解答
在使用隔行筛选的过程中,你可能会遇到一些常见问题。以下是几个常见问题及其解答:
1. 为什么公式不起作用?
确保你在输入公式时没有输入错误,并且公式引用的单元格是正确的。如果公式不起作用,尝试重新输入公式并验证其正确性。
2. 为什么筛选功能不起作用?
确保你已经选择了正确的数据范围并添加了筛选功能。如果筛选功能不起作用,尝试重新选择数据范围并重新添加筛选功能。
3. 如何处理大数据集?
对于大数据集,使用VBA宏可以提高处理效率。编写VBA宏来自动化隔行筛选的过程,可以节省大量时间和精力。
通过以上方法和解答,你可以更好地解决在使用隔行筛选过程中遇到的问题。
七、总结
通过本文,我们详细介绍了如何在Excel表格中进行隔行筛选。主要方法包括使用辅助列标记、筛选标记行和删除标记行。我们还讨论了其他几种方法,如条件格式和VBA宏,以及这些方法的实际应用场景和常见问题解答。
掌握这些技能,你将能够更加高效地处理Excel表格中的数据,提高工作效率和数据分析能力。无论是数据分析、数据清理还是报告生成,隔行筛选都是一个非常有用的工具。希望本文对你有所帮助,祝你在Excel数据处理的道路上越走越远。
相关问答FAQs:
1. 如何在Excel表格中进行隔行筛选?
在Excel表格中进行隔行筛选非常简单。只需按照以下步骤操作:
- 打开Excel表格并选择要筛选的数据范围。
- 点击“数据”选项卡上的“筛选”按钮。
- 在出现的下拉菜单中选择“自定义筛选”选项。
- 在弹出的对话框中,选择“行”选项,并在“条件”下拉菜单中选择“模2=0”(表示筛选偶数行)或“模2=1”(表示筛选奇数行)。
- 点击“确定”按钮即可完成隔行筛选。
2. Excel表格中隔行筛选有什么作用?
隔行筛选可以帮助我们更方便地浏览和处理大量数据。通过隔行筛选,我们可以快速地筛选出偶数行或奇数行,以便更好地分析和比较数据。
3. 是否可以在Excel表格中自定义隔行筛选条件?
是的,Excel允许用户根据自己的需求自定义隔行筛选条件。除了筛选偶数行或奇数行之外,您还可以根据其他条件进行筛选,例如某一列的数值大小、文本内容等。只需在自定义筛选对话框中选择适当的条件,并设置相应的数值或文本,即可实现自定义隔行筛选。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4351633